Cervical Dystonia Therapeutics Market Overview

The global Cervical Dystonia Therapeutics Market size estimated at USD 593.96 million in 2026 and is projected to reach USD 819.32 million by 2035, growing at a CAGR of 4.7% from 2026 to 2035.

The Cervical Dystonia Therapeutics Market is expanding due to the increasing prevalence of neurological movement disorders across 45 countries with advanced diagnostic infrastructure. Cervical dystonia affects nearly 57 to 280 individuals per 1 million population globally, while women represent approximately 65% to 75% of diagnosed patients. Botulinum toxin injections account for more than 70% of therapeutic interventions used in specialized neurology centers. Over 62% of patients require repeat treatment cycles every 12 to 16 weeks, increasing long-term therapy demand. More than 48 clinical studies related to dystonia management were active during 2024, while neurological clinics reported over 35% growth in patient screening programs focused on movement disorders and muscular dysfunction conditions.

The Cervical Dystonia Therapeutics Market continues to expand due to the increasing prevalence of neurological movement disorders and growing awareness regarding early diagnosis and long-term disease management. Cervical dystonia is a chronic neurological condition characterized by involuntary neck muscle contractions that cause abnormal head posture, pain, and significant impairment in daily activities. Approximately 70% of diagnosed patients are women, while the growing aging population and improved neurological screening programs have contributed to higher diagnosis rates worldwide. Healthcare providers are increasingly recognizing cervical dystonia as a distinct neurological disorder requiring specialized treatment rather than attributing symptoms to orthopedic or psychological conditions. This improved clinical understanding has strengthened demand for effective therapies capable of reducing muscle spasms, improving mobility, and enhancing patient quality of life.

The Cervical Dystonia Therapeutics Market continues to experience significant limitations because delayed diagnosis and treatment discontinuation remain common across many healthcare systems. Approximately 43% of patients initially receive incorrect diagnoses due to symptom similarities with orthopedic disorders, muscular injuries, or psychological conditions, resulting in delayed neurological intervention. Limited awareness among primary healthcare providers and insufficient access to movement disorder specialists further contribute to prolonged diagnostic timelines. Delayed identification often allows symptoms to progress before appropriate treatment begins, reducing opportunities for early therapeutic intervention and improved patient outcomes.

Long-term treatment adherence also remains challenging because cervical dystonia requires repeated therapeutic interventions over many years. Regular injection schedules, treatment costs, travel requirements, and limited reimbursement coverage create financial and logistical burdens for many patients. Some individuals discontinue therapy because of treatment fatigue, procedural anxiety, or concerns regarding temporary side effects associated with available medications. By Type

Botulinum Toxins: 

Botulinum toxin therapies remain the leading treatment category within the Cervical Dystonia Therapeutics Market, accounting for approximately 72% of total demand because they provide effective reduction of muscle spasms, abnormal neck posture, pain, and movement limitations associated with cervical dystonia. Neurologists widely recognize botulinum toxin injections as the preferred first-line treatment due to their strong clinical effectiveness, predictable safety profile, and ability to improve patient quality of life through targeted muscle relaxation. Regular treatment cycles allow healthcare providers to maintain symptom control while adjusting dosing according to each patient's therapeutic response.

Manufacturers continue investing in advanced neurotoxin formulations designed to improve treatment duration, injection precision, and patient convenience. Research into longer-lasting products, improved injection guidance technologies, and personalized dosing strategies continues expanding therapeutic possibilities. Increasing physician experience, improved diagnostic accuracy, and growing patient awareness are expected to sustain strong demand for botulinum toxin therapies across global healthcare systems.

Drug: 

Drug-based therapies account for approximately 28% of total market demand and continue serving an important supportive role in managing cervical dystonia symptoms, particularly among patients with mild disease, limited access to neurotoxin therapy, or contraindications to injectable treatment. Common oral medications include muscle relaxants, anticholinergic agents, and other neurological therapies that assist in reducing muscle stiffness, discomfort, and involuntary movements. Physicians often utilize these medications alongside rehabilitation programs and other therapeutic interventions to improve overall disease management.

New Product Development

New product development activities within the Cervical Dystonia Therapeutics Market Trends landscape are focused on improving treatment duration, reducing immunogenicity, and enhancing injection precision. Approximately 24 investigational neurotoxin formulations were undergoing different phases of clinical development globally during 2025. Nearly 41% of pharmaceutical developers concentrated on extended-duration toxin therapies capable of maintaining symptom control for more than 20 weeks.

Manufacturers are additionally exploring combination therapies involving neurotoxins and rehabilitation-focused treatment programs. Nearly 33% of clinical studies evaluating cervical dystonia management included physiotherapy integration as part of comprehensive care protocols. Digital therapeutic applications designed for symptom monitoring and muscular movement tracking increased by approximately 29% between 2023 and 2025.

Biotechnology companies are also investing in low-protein neurotoxin formulations to reduce antibody resistance risks. Approximately 18% of long-term cervical dystonia patients develop partial resistance to repeated injections after several treatment cycles, encouraging research into improved biologic stability.
